Oracle Fusion Middleware

Last updated

Oracle Fusion Middleware (FMW, also known as Fusion Middleware) consists of several software products from Oracle Corporation. FMW spans multiple services, including Java EE and developer tools, integration services, business intelligence, collaboration, and content management. FMW depends on open standards such as BPEL, SOAP, XML and JMS. [1]

Contents

Oracle Fusion Middleware provides software for the development, deployment, and management of service-oriented architecture (SOA). It includes what Oracle calls "hot-pluggable" architecture, [2] designed to facilitate integration with existing applications and systems from other software vendors such as IBM, Microsoft, and SAP AG.[ citation needed ]

Evolution

Many of the products included under the FMW banner do not themselves qualify as middleware products: "Fusion Middleware" essentially represents a re-branding of many of Oracle products outside of Oracle's core database and applications-software offerings—compare Oracle Fusion.

Oracle acquired many of its FMW products via acquisitions. [3] This includes products from BEA Systems and Stellent.

In order to provide standards-based software to assist with business process automation, HP has incorporated FMW into its "service-oriented architecture (SOA) portfolio". [4]

Oracle leveraged its Configurable Network Computing (CNC) technology acquired from its PeopleSoft/JD Edwards 2005 purchase.

Oracle Fusion Applications, based on Oracle Fusion Middleware, [5] [6] were finally released in September 2010. [7]

According to Oracle, as of 2013, over 120,000 customers were using Fusion Middleware. [8] This includes over 35 of the world's 50 largest companies and more than 750 of the BusinessWeek Global 1000, with FMW also supported by 7,500 partners. [9]

Assessments

In January 2008, Oracle WebCenter Content (formerly Universal Content Management) won InfoWorld's "Technology of the Year" award for "Best Enterprise Content Manager", with Oracle SOA Suite winning the award for "Best Enterprise Service Bus". [10]

In 2007, Gartner wrote that "Oracle Fusion Middleware has reached a degree of completeness that puts it on par with, and in some cases ahead of, competing software stacks", and reported revenue from the suite of over US$1 billion during FY06, estimating the revenue from the genuinely middleware aspects at US$740 million. [11]

Oracle Fusion Middleware components

See also

Related Research Articles

Middleware in the context of distributed applications is software that provides services beyond those provided by the operating system to enable the various components of a distributed system to communicate and manage data. Middleware supports and simplifies complex distributed applications. It includes web servers, application servers, messaging and similar tools that support application development and delivery. Middleware is especially integral to modern information technology based on XML, SOAP, Web services, and service-oriented architecture.

An application server is a server that hosts applications.

BEA Systems

BEA Systems, Inc. was a company that specialized in enterprise infrastructure software products which was wholly acquired by Oracle Corporation on April 29, 2008.

Enterprise service bus Communication system in a service-oriented architecture

An enterprise service bus (ESB) implements a communication system between mutually interacting software applications in a service-oriented architecture (SOA). It represents a software architecture for distributed computing, and is a special variant of the more general client-server model, wherein any application may behave as server or client. ESB promotes agility and flexibility with regard to high-level protocol communication between applications. Its primary use is in enterprise application integration (EAI) of heterogeneous and complex service landscapes.

The Oracle Application Server 10g, consists of an integrated, standards-based software platform. It forms part of Oracle Corporation's Fusion Middleware technology stack. The heart of Oracle Application Server consists of Oracle HTTP Server and OC4J which deploys Java EE-based applications. The latest version of OC4J offers full compatibility with the Java EE 1.4 specifications.

Oracle Applications comprise the applications software or business software of the Oracle Corporation. The term refers to the non-database and non-middleware parts.

Plumtree Software is a former software company founded in 1996 by product managers and engineers from Oracle and Informix with funding from Sequoia Capital. The company was a pioneer of extending the portal concept popularized by Yahoo! from the web to enterprise computing. BEA Systems acquired Plumtree on October 20, 2005, and Oracle subsequently acquired BEA. Plumtree's former portal product continues as part of Oracle's product line.

This article is a comparison of notable business integration and business process automation software.

Message broker

A message broker is an intermediary computer program module that translates a message from the formal messaging protocol of the sender to the formal messaging protocol of the receiver. Message brokers are elements in telecommunication or computer networks where software applications communicate by exchanging formally-defined messages. Message brokers are a building block of message-oriented middleware (MOM) but are typically not a replacement for traditional middleware like MOM and remote procedure call (RPC).

Oracle BPEL Process Manager is a BPEL engine that is a member of the Oracle Fusion Middleware family of products. It enables enterprises to orchestrate disparate applications and Web services into business processes. The ability to quickly build and deploy these processes in a standards-based manner delivers critical functionality for developing a Service-Oriented Architecture (SOA).

In computing, Oracle SOA Suite is a part of the Oracle Fusion Middleware family of software products.

Oracle Enterprise Service Bus, a fundamental component of Oracle's Services-Oriented Architecture suite of products, provides integration of data and enterprise applications within an organisation and their connected enterprises.

Oracle WebCenter is Oracle's portfolio of user engagement software products built on top of the JSF-based Oracle Application Development Framework. There are three main products that make up the WebCenter portfolio and they can be purchased together as a suite or individually:

Oracle Fusion Applications (OFA) are enterprise resource planning software applications from Oracle Corporation. The applications are distributed across various product families including financial management, human capital management, customer relationship management, supply chain management, procurement, governance, student administration, and project portfolio.

Java Composite Application Platform Suite is a standards-based enterprise service bus software suite from Oracle Corporation. The suite has several components that help to integrate existing applications and deliver new business services in a service-oriented architecture environment. It is a Java EE compliant platform and provides application-to-application integration, business-to-business integration, business process management along with integrated human workflow, an Enterprise Information Portal, extract transform and load (ETL), business activity monitoring and composite application development.

Oracle Data Integrator (ODI) is an Extract, load and transform (ELT) tool produced by Oracle that offers a graphical environment to build, manage and maintain data integration processes in business intelligence systems.

The JBoss Enterprise SOA Platform is free software/open-source Java EE-based service-oriented architecture (SOA) software. The JBoss Enterprise SOA Platform is part of the JBoss Enterprise Middleware portfolio of software. The JBoss Enterprise SOA Platform enables enterprises to integrate services, handle business events, and automate business processes, linking IT resources, data, services and applications. Because it is Java-based, the JBoss application server operates cross-platform: usable on any operating system that supports Java. The JBoss SOA Platform was developed by JBoss, now a division of Red Hat.

HP Network Management Center (NMC) is a suite of integrated HP software used by network managers in information technology departments. The solutions allows network operators to see, catalog and monitor the routers, switches and other devices on their network. It alerts IT staff when a network device fails and predicts when a network node or connection point may go down. It was designed to improve operational efficiency.

Thomas Kurian

Thomas Kurian is the chief executive officer of Google Cloud, which he joined in January 2019, and a former senior executive at Oracle Corporation.

References

  1. "Oracle Fusion Middleware". oracle.com website. Oracle Corporation. Retrieved 22 July 2009. Oracle's complete family of application infrastructure products – from the #1 Java application server to SOA and enterprise portals – are integrated with Oracle Applications and technologies to speed implementation and lower the cost of management and change.
  2. "Oracle Fusion Middleware is 'Hot-Pluggable'". Oracle Fusion Middleware. Oracle Corporation. Retrieved 12 September 2009. Oracle Fusion Middleware's hot-pluggable capabilities enables customers to 'drop & deploy' various Oracle Fusion Middleware products into their existing IT environments. (Oracle Corporation's web-page on OFM's "hot-pluggable" capabilities.)
  3. "Strategic Acquisitions - Oracle". oracle.com.
  4. "HP & Oracle Fusion Middleware and Service-Oriented Architectures". HP. Archived from the original on 23 June 2009. Retrieved 8 February 2010. To address increasing customer demand for standards-based software that will help automate business processes, HP and Oracle have collaborated to incorporate Oracle Fusion Middleware into the HP Service-Oriented Architecture (SOA) portfolio.
  5. "Oracle Fusion Middleware and Oracle Fusion Applications : Overview". oracleappshub.com. Retrieved 10 March 2012.
  6. "Enterprise Service Bus/Service Oriented Architecture". middleware.org. Retrieved 10 March 2012.
  7. "Oracle officially launches its Fusion apps". 20 September 2010. Retrieved 22 September 2010.
  8. "Oracle Fusion Middleware Customer Reference Booklet" (PDF). Oracle.
  9. ""Oracle Marks Key Milestone With Siebel Certification Roadmap for Oracle(R) Fusion Middleware", Oracle, 2006".
  10. "Oracle® Fusion Middleware Wins Two InfoWorld Technology of the Year Awards". news.thomasnet.com.
  11. Pezzini, Massimo; Barnes, Michael; Cantara, Michele; Iijima, Kimihiko (2007) "Oracle Fusion Middleware: On the Road to Service-Oriented Architecture (and Beyond)", Gartner RAS Core Research Note G00145119, Gartner, Inc.
  12. "BPM - Business Process Management Software - Oracle". oracle.com.
  13. Rittman, Mark. "An Introduction to Real-Time Data Integration" . Retrieved 8 June 2009. Oracle Data Integrator, a member of the Oracle Fusion Middleware family of products, [...] is a Java-based application that uses the database to perform set-based data integration tasks
  14. "Oracle Web Services Manager (OWSM)". oracle.com.
  15. Lakshminarayanan, Sitaraman (June 2008). Oracle Web Services Manager: securing your web services. Birmingham: Packt Publishing. p. 214. Oracle Web Services Manager, a component of SOA Suite from Oracle is a web services security and monitoring product that helps organizations not only to define and enforce security policies, but also to define and enforce the service level agreements.
  16. "Crystal Ball - Applications - Oracle". oracle.com.